Crc/Brakekleen safe for electronics?
 
Is CRC or Brakekleen safe for electronics?
I ask this because it evaporates and leaves no residue... but im not gonna douse my mm in it before i get a clear answer:lol:

johnrobholmes 06.25.2008 10:59 AM

NO!! It will eat and soften enamels and conformal coatings.


Use an electronics safe motor cleaner, or corrosionX.
